TYSONS, VA. — Rubenstein Partners and Griffith Properties have signed a tenant to a full-building, 150,000-square-foot office lease within Centerstone at Tysons. The name of the tenant was not disclosed, however, multiple news outlets report the tenant is government-sponsored enterprise Freddie Mac. Centerstone at Tysons is located near two stops along the Washington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ority (WAMTA), as well as Interstate 495 and several retail and dining options. A timeline for Freddie Mac’s move into the space was not disclosed.

WEST PALM BEACH, FLA. — Related Cos. has broken ground on 360 Rosemary, a planned 300,000-square-foot office building within West Palm Beach’s Rosemary Square neighborhood. The new office building will stand 20 stories and offer 10,000 square feet of amenity space, two indoor/outdoor terraces, seven levels of parking, shared car parking, onsite bike racks, a fitness center and an onsite conference facility. Rosemary Square is undergoing a $550 million transformation from a retail and entertainment center to a vibrant community and destination featuring commercial office space, green spaces, residences, experiential retail and culinary offerings. Rosemary Square sits on 72 acres and is located three miles from Palm Beach International Airport, and adjacent to the West Palm Beach Virgin Trains USA high-speed rail station, which connects West Palm Beach to Miami and Fort Lauderdale. Elkus Manfredi Architects and Leo A. Daly designed 360 Rosemary, which is expected to be complete by early 2021.

PALM BEACH GARDENS, FLA. — Berkadia has provided a $79.5 million Freddie Mac refinancing loan for Turnbury at Palm Beach Gardens, a 540-unit apartment community in Palm Beach Gardens. Charles Foschini, Christopher Apone and Lourdes Carranza-Alvarez of Berkadia originated the seven-year, fixed-rate loan with three years of interest-only payments on behalf of Advenir at PGA LLC. Turnbury was built in 1974 and offers one-, two- and three-bedroom floor plans. Community amenities include three swimming pools, lounge furniture, an outdoor kitchen with grilling station, 24-hour fitness center, basketball court, fitness trail and a dog park.

CHARLOTTE, N.C. — KeyBank has provided a $40 million acquisition loan to Weston Inc. for the purchase of an industrial portfolio in North and South Carolina. Details on the individual facilities were not disclosed, but the portfolio spans five buildings, 1.5 million square feet, and is located in the Charlotte, Raleigh-Durham, Greenville and Augusta industrial markets. Weston is a privately owned company based in Cleveland that owns more than 13 million square feet of industrial space nationwide.

ARLINGTON, VA. — Lidl US plans to open 25 grocery stores on the East Coast by spring 2020. The 25 stores will be located in Virginia, South Carolina, North Carolina, Maryland, New Jersey, Pennsylvania and New York, including the first four in Long Island. Openings for the individual stores were not released. In conjunction with the openings, Lidl US also plans to close two stores in Rockingham and Kinston, N.C. this summer. Lidl operates 10,500 grocery stores in 29 countries. Lidl established its U.S. headquarters in Arlington in June 2015.

MUFREESBORO, TENN. — Montecito Medical Real Estate has acquired Murfreesboro Medical Partners LLC, a Murfreesboro-based medical office building (MOB) owner. The acquisition includes a three-story, 221,000-square-foot MOB that was fully leased to Murfreesboro Medical Clinic (MMC) at the time of sale. MMC houses more than 80 physicians and 600 employees and offers more than 20 specialties, including an ambulatory surgery center and radiology department. The terms of the acquisition were not disclosed. MMC is situated adjacent to St. Thomas Rutherford Hospital, which operates 305 beds and is the largest healthcare facility in the Murfreesboro market. Anthony Lunceford, Joe Massa and Woody Widenhofer of Colliers International Healthcare Investment Services advised both the seller and the buyer in the transaction.

MONROE, GA. — Hitachi Automotive Systems Americas Inc., a global supplier of automotive parts, has announced a massive, multi-year expansion of its manufacturing plant in Monroe, approximately 45 miles east of Atlanta. Georgia Gov. Brian Kemp announced on Friday, May 17 that Hitachi will invest anywhere from $100 million to $330 million in expanding its existing facility. The project is expected to bring an additional 100 jobs to Walton County. The parent company of Hitachi Americas, Hitachi Automotive Systems Ltd., is headquartered in Tokyo and manufactures engine powertrain systems, electric powertrain systems and integrated vehicle control systems. The company opened its first facility in Georgia in 1997 and currently employs more than 900 people in the Peach State, making it the largest employer in Walton County. The expansion project will be unveiled in phases over the next five years, according to The Atlanta Journal-Constitution, and parts produced at the plant will continue to be sold to major automotive companies like Ford, General Motors, Honda and Nissan. Memphis continued its record-setting ways throughout 2018. Absorption was higher than 2017 by over 735,000 square feet for a total of 6.7 million square feet. Overall vacancy rates fell below 6 percent for the first time in recent history. As of Jan. 1, 2019, vacancy rates were at 5.8 percent. One would think this would come at the expense of rental rates, however, rental rates stayed constant at $2.77 per square foot until year-end. This represents a slight increase of 10 cents per square foot over 2017. With an industrial market exceeding 270 million square feet, it’s no wonder how Memphis got its name as “America’s Distribution Center.” Memphis International Airport is the second largest cargo airport in the world, home to 400 trucking companies, the third busiest trucking corridor (Interstate 40 to Little Rock), one of only four cities to be served by five long-haul Class 1 rail systems, the fourth largest inland port and the second largest stillwater port. Home to the FedEx World Hub, as well as UPS and USPS hubs all operating 24 hours a day, 365 days a week, Memphis provides the most cost-effective distribution and logistics operations in the country. DUNEDIN, FLA. — Berkadia has provided a $44.5 million Fannie Mae refinancing loan for Dunedin Commons, a multifamily property in Dunedin, 24 miles west of downtown Tampa. The borrower is Dunedin Commons LLC, which is led by Primerica Group One/Primerica Development Co. The 10-year permanent loan features a 4.2 percent interest rate with five years of interest-only payments followed by a 30-year amortization schedule at a 70 percent loan-to-value ratio. Dunedin Commons offers a mix of one-, two- and three-bedroom floor plans and amenities such as a fitness and yoga studio, walking and jogging trails and a swimming pool.

LITTLE ROCK, ARK. — Greystone has provided a $35.5 million loan to refinance Fitzroy Chenal, a newly constructed apartment community in Little Rock. The 12-year Fannie Mae loan offers a fixed interest rate and a 30-year amortization schedule. Fitzroy Chenal is a 294-unit apartment community that offers studio, one-, two- and three-bedroom floor plans. Community amenities include a conference room, business center, pet park, swimming pool, hot tub, grilling area, wine lounge, golf simulator room and a 24-hour fitness center. Clint Darby of Greystone originated the loan on behalf of the borrower, Little Rock-based developer Huffman & Co.
